  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message GTCN_MESSAGE273 - Error in conversion due to unnecessary headline in your file ?

    The SAP error message GTCN_MESSAGE273, which indicates "Error in conversion due to unnecessary headline in your file," typically occurs during data import processes, such as when uploading files into SAP systems. This error suggests that the file being uploaded contains a header row that is not expected or required by the system.

    Cause:

    1. Unnecessary Header Row: The file you are trying to upload includes a header row (column names) that the SAP system does not recognize or expect.
    2. File Format Issues: The format of the file may not align with the expected structure defined in the SAP system.
    3. Configuration Settings: The settings in the SAP system for the data import may not be configured to handle files with headers.

    Solution:

    1. Remove the Header Row: Open the file you are trying to upload and remove the first row that contains the column names. Save the file and try the upload again.
    2. Check File Format: Ensure that the file format (e.g., CSV, TXT) is compatible with the SAP import requirements. Make sure that the delimiters and encoding are correct.
    3. Adjust Import Settings: If you need to keep the header row for reference, check if there are settings in the SAP import tool that allow you to specify whether to ignore the header row.
    4. Consult Documentation: Review the SAP documentation or guidelines for the specific transaction or tool you are using to ensure that you are following the correct procedures for file uploads.
